History
- The airport was built for a mere £35,000, and opened in summer 1935.
- In the 1950s, package deals resulted in 5,500 passengers travelling through Newcastle per year.
- The airport was renovated and added to during the 1960s.
- The number of passengers travelling through Newcastle international continued to grow - 700,000 per year during the 1970s, 1.2 million in the 1980s and 1.7 million in the 1990s. The current figure for the turn of the 21st century is 3.8 million passengers - over twice what it was ten years ago.
- Throughout the 80s and 90s a great deal of development took place, including new terminal buildings and updated facilities inside.
- The most recent development has been a £27million extension to the building.
